Part
Inherits from: BasePart → PVInstance → Instance
The simplest, most common concrete BasePart - a single solid block, ball, cylinder, or wedge with no mesh or geometry of its own. Almost everything useful about a Part (Position, Size, Color, Anchored, Touched, and so on) is inherited from BasePart; Part itself only adds one thing: which basic shape to render as.
Code Snippet
local ball = Instance.new("Part")
ball.Shape = Enum.PartType.Ball
ball.Size = Vector3.new(4, 4, 4)
ball.Position = Vector3.new(0, 10, 0)
ball.Material = Enum.Material.SmoothPlastic
ball.Color = Color3.fromRGB(255, 0, 0)
ball.Parent = workspace
Properties
| Name | Type | Description |
|---|---|---|
| Shape | Enum.PartType | The basic geometric shape to render: Ball, Block, Cylinder, or Wedge. Other BasePart subclasses (MeshPart, WedgePart, ...) don't have this property because their shape is implied by their class instead. |
Inherited from BasePart
| Name | Type | Description |
|---|---|---|
| Position | Vector3 | The part's location in world space - shorthand for reading/writing just the position component of CFrame. |
| CFrame | CFrame | The part's full position AND rotation in world space. |
| Size | Vector3 | The part's dimensions along the X, Y, and Z axes, in studs. |
| Orientation | Vector3 | The part's rotation as X/Y/Z Euler angles in degrees - usually easier to read/set by hand than CFrame directly. |
| Anchored | boolean | Whether physics ignores the part - an anchored part never falls or gets pushed, and doesn't need to be held up by anything else. |
| CanCollide | boolean | Whether other parts physically collide with this one. Does not affect whether Touched fires - see CanTouch. |
| CanTouch | boolean | Whether Touched/TouchEnded fire for this part at all, independent of CanCollide. |
| CanQuery | boolean | Whether the part is detected by spatial queries like raycasts (workspace:Raycast) and GetPartsInPart. |
| Massless | boolean | Whether the part contributes to its assembly's total mass and center of mass. |
| Material | Enum.Material | The surface material, which drives both its default appearance and its physical friction/elasticity. |
| Color | Color3 | The part's color. |
| BrickColor | BrickColor | The part's color expressed as a legacy BrickColor palette entry instead of a Color3 - reading/writing either one updates the other. |
| Transparency | number | How see-through the part is, from 0 (fully opaque) to 1 (fully invisible). |
| Reflectance | number | How reflective the part's surface is, from 0 to 1. |
| Locked | boolean | Prevents the part from being selected or edited in Studio - purely an editor safeguard, has no effect at runtime. |
| Mass | number | Read-only. The part's mass in kilograms, computed from its Size, Material, and CustomPhysicalProperties (if set). |
| AssemblyLinearVelocity | Vector3 | The current linear velocity of the whole connected assembly this part belongs to, in studs/second. |
| AssemblyAngularVelocity | Vector3 | The current angular (spin) velocity of the whole connected assembly this part belongs to. |
| CollisionGroup | string | The named collision group this part belongs to, used with PhysicsService to control which groups of parts can collide with each other. |
| CastShadow | boolean | Whether the part casts a shadow from light sources. |
Inherited from Instance
| Name | Type | Description |
|---|---|---|
| ClassName | string | Read-only string naming the class this Instance belongs to. |
| Name | string | A non-unique identifier of the Instance, used for organization and for accessing it in code. Maximum of 100 characters. |
| Parent | Instance | The hierarchical parent of the Instance. Setting this to nil removes the Instance from the DataModel tree unless something else still references it. |
| Archivable | boolean | Whether the Instance is included when the experience is published or saved, or when Clone() is called. |
| UniqueId | UniqueId | A read-only identifier for the Instance, distinct from Name, which is not guaranteed to be unique. |

Methods
Inherited from BasePart
| Name | Parameters | Returns | Description |
|---|---|---|---|
| GetMass():number | Void | number | Returns the part's mass - equivalent to reading the Mass property. |
| GetVelocityAtPoint(worldPoint: Vector3):Vector3 | worldPoint: Vector3 | Vector3 | Returns the velocity of the part's assembly at the given world-space point, accounting for spin as well as linear motion. |
| ApplyImpulse(impulse: Vector3):void | impulse: Vector3 | void | Applies an instantaneous linear impulse to the part's assembly, in world space - a quick, one-time push rather than a continuous force. |
| ApplyImpulseAtPosition(impulse: Vector3,position: Vector3):void | impulse: Vector3, position: Vector3 | void | Like ApplyImpulse, but applied at a specific world-space position rather than through the center of mass - can impart spin. |
| GetConnectedParts(recursive: boolean?):{BasePart} | recursive: boolean? | {BasePart} | Returns every part rigidly connected to this one through joints/welds. If recursive is true, follows the whole connected network rather than just direct connections. |
| GetJoints():{Instance} | Void | {Instance} | Returns every joint (Weld, Motor6D, etc.) directly attached to this part. |
Inherited from PVInstance
| Name | Parameters | Returns | Description |
|---|---|---|---|
| GetPivot():CFrame | Void | CFrame | Returns the object's current pivot - the BasePart's own CFrame, or a Model's designated pivot CFrame. |
| PivotTo(targetCFrame: CFrame):void | targetCFrame: CFrame | void | Moves the object so its pivot matches targetCFrame. On a Model, every part inside moves together, preserving their relative arrangement - this is the modern, correct way to reposition a Model (prefer it over setting PrimaryPart's CFrame). |
| GetBoundingBox():CFrame,Vector3 | Void | CFrame, Vector3 | Returns a CFrame and a Size describing the smallest axis-aligned box that contains every BasePart within the object. |
Inherited from Instance
| Name | Parameters | Returns | Description |
|---|---|---|---|
| FindFirstChild(name: string,recursive: boolean?):Instance? | name: string, recursive: boolean? | Instance? | Returns the first child of the Instance with the given name, or nil if no such child exists. Searches descendants too if recursive is true. |
| FindFirstChildOfClass(className: string):Instance? | className: string | Instance? | Returns the first child of the Instance whose ClassName equals the given className, or nil if none exists. |
| FindFirstChildWhichIsA(className: string,recursive: boolean?):Instance? | className: string, recursive: boolean? | Instance? | Returns the first child whose class matches or inherits from className (unlike FindFirstChildOfClass, which requires an exact match), or nil if none exists. |
| FindFirstAncestor(name: string):Instance? | name: string | Instance? | Returns the first ancestor of the Instance whose Name equals the given name, or nil if none exists. |
| FindFirstAncestorOfClass(className: string):Instance? | className: string | Instance? | Returns the first ancestor of the Instance whose ClassName equals the given className, or nil if none exists. |
| WaitForChild(childName: string,timeOut: number?):Instance? | childName: string, timeOut: number? | Instance? | Yields the current thread until a child with the given name exists, then returns it. If timeOut is given and exceeded, returns nil instead of continuing to wait. |
| GetChildren():{Instance} | Void | {Instance} | Returns an array containing all of the Instance's direct children. |
| GetDescendants():{Instance} | Void | {Instance} | Returns an array containing all of the Instance's descendants. |
| IsDescendantOf(ancestor: Instance):boolean | ancestor: Instance | boolean | Returns true if the Instance is a descendant of the given ancestor. |
| IsAncestorOf(descendant: Instance):boolean | descendant: Instance | boolean | Returns true if the Instance is an ancestor of the given descendant. |
| GetFullName():string | Void | string | Returns a string describing the Instance's ancestry, formed by concatenating Names with periods. |
| Clone():Instance? | Void | Instance? | Creates a copy of the Instance and all of its descendants, ignoring any that are not Archivable. Returns nil if the Instance itself is not Archivable. |
| Destroy():void | Void | void | Sets Parent to nil, locks the Parent property, disconnects all connections, and calls Destroy() on all children. |
| IsA(className: string):boolean | className: string | boolean | Returns true if the Instance's class matches or inherits from the given class. |
| SetAttribute(attribute: string,value: Variant):void | attribute: string, value: Variant | void | Sets the attribute with the given name to the given value. |
| GetAttribute(attribute: string):Variant | attribute: string | Variant | Returns the value assigned to the given attribute name, or nil if not set. |
| GetAttributes():{[string]: Variant} | Void | {[string]: Variant} | Returns a dictionary of every attribute set on the Instance, keyed by attribute name. |
| GetAttributeChangedSignal(attribute: string):RBXScriptSignal | attribute: string | RBXScriptSignal | Returns an event that fires whenever the given attribute's value changes. |
| GetPropertyChangedSignal(property: string):RBXScriptSignal | property: string | RBXScriptSignal | Returns an event that fires whenever the given property changes, useful for properties (like Position on a BasePart) that don't have their own dedicated event. |
Events
Inherited from BasePart
| Name | Parameters | Description |
|---|---|---|
| Touched(otherPart: BasePart) | otherPart: BasePart | Fires when another part starts physically touching this one (requires CanTouch to be true on both). |
| TouchEnded(otherPart: BasePart) | otherPart: BasePart | Fires when a part that was touching this one stops touching it. |
Inherited from Instance
| Name | Parameters | Description |
|---|---|---|
| Changed(property: string) | property: string | Fires whenever any property of the Instance changes, passing the name of the property that changed. |
| ChildAdded(child: Instance) | child: Instance | Fires when a new child is directly parented to the Instance. |
| ChildRemoved(child: Instance) | child: Instance | Fires when a direct child is removed (its Parent set to something else or nil). |
| DescendantAdded(descendant: Instance) | descendant: Instance | Fires when any descendant (a child, or a child's child, and so on) is added anywhere below the Instance. |
| DescendantRemoving(descendant: Instance) | descendant: Instance | Fires right before any descendant is about to be removed from the hierarchy below the Instance. |
| AncestryChanged(child: Instance,parent: Instance) | child: Instance, parent: Instance | Fires when the Parent property of the Instance, or any of its ancestors, changes. |
| AttributeChanged(attribute: string) | attribute: string | Fires whenever any attribute on the Instance changes, passing the attribute's name. |
| Destroying() | Void | Fires immediately before the Instance is destroyed by Destroy(), while it (and its descendants) can still be read one last time. |
Constructors
Inherited from Instance
| Name | Description |
|---|---|
| new(className: string,parent: Instance?):Instance | Creates a new Instance of the given class name. Abstract classes and services cannot be created with this constructor. Setting parent in the constructor is discouraged for performance reasons - prefer setting the Parent property last, after all other properties are set. |
